For the last two years I’ve participated in a  Thirty Day Blogging Challenge during the month of November. As a blogger I’ve always seen many other of my peers do it and while I think it is a wonderful exercise in discipline for those of us who enjoy sharing on our blogs, it is something that I have always perceived as daunting. 

The best part about my challenge was that it features two things I love: food and farmers. Since I love food and I love agriculture, I figured.. Why not put the two together? The past two years’ challenges have been so much fun, I have decided to do it again this year. So here we are once again! 

For the entire month of November, I will be sharing one recipe a day which will highlight a feature ingredient. Along with the recipe, I will also feature a farmer, rancher, or producer who grows that featured ingredient. I’ve got beef producers, cranberry farmers, chestnut farmers, pork producers, and everything else in between! I can’t wait to share with you all the new farmer features as well as the recipes that go along with each farmer feature!
